Package: distmp3
Version: 0.1.9.ds1-4
Severity: wishlist

I don't see a particular technical reason why distmp3 can't read
WAV_FILE from stdin instead of a file.  This would be useful e.g. for
decoding flac/shn and re-encoding to mp3 using distmp3, so an
intermediary file is not necessary.
